The National Hockey League (NHL) is considered to be the premier professional ice hockey league in the world. The NHL is comprised of 30 teams in the U.S. and Canada. Coaching hockey can be a pleasing profession for those who are motivated about the sport. Head coaches are highly paid if they have an experience as a former hockey player. A coach’s salary may be high or low depending on the professionalism, experience, and rate of success of coaching.
10. Ron Wilson (Washington Capitals, $750,000)
Ronald Lawrence Wilson was born on May 28, 1955, is a Canadian-born American former professional ice hockey player and head coach. He earns $750,000. In his coaching career in the NHL, he has coached the Toronto Maple Leafs, San Jose Sharks, Washington Capitals and Mighty Ducks of Anaheim. Wilson holds dual citizenship of the United States and Canada. Wilson also played on the U.S. national hockey team on a number of occasions throughout his career, including the 1975, 1981, 1983 and 1987 Ice Hockey World Championship tournaments. As a coach, Wilson is well known for integrating technology into his coaching plans. He and assistant coach Tim Hunter introduced personal computers into the team's strategy planning and burned DVDs of Capitals games for the team to review. Wilson also introduced a tablet computer to be used in the team bench by himself or his assistants to instantly plan out strategies and review plays.

8. Ken Hitchcock (Dallas Stars, $800,000)
Ken Hitchcock is an NHL hockey coach of the team Dallas Stars. Hitchcock’s most remarkable year was the 1998–99 NHL season; wherein he guided the Stars to a team best regular season record of 51–19–12 at 69.5% winning rate. In the playoffs at the same year, he led the team to a Stanley Cup victory over the Buffalo Sabres. However, in the next season, Hitchcock was able to carry the team to the Stanley Cup finals with a record of 43-23-10, and made a decent salary of $800,000 but eventually lose to the New Jersey Devils.

5. Patrick Burns ( Boston Bruins, $850,000)
Patrick Burns was born on April 4, 1952. He was a National Hockey Leaguehead coach. He earned $850,000. Over 14 seasons between 1988 and 2004, he coached in 1,019 games with the Montreal Canadiens, Toronto Maple Leafs, Boston Bruins, and New Jersey Devils. He retired in 2005 after recurring battles with cancer, which eventually claimed his life. On March 26, 2010, a fan-based Facebook campaign was launched to get Burns inducted into the Hockey Hall of Fame on the merits of his coaching record.

2. William Scott "Scotty" Bowman (Detroit Red Wings, $1.0M)
William Scott "Scotty" Bowman, OC was born on September 18, 1933, is a retired National Hockey Leaguehead coach. He earns $1.0M. He coached the St. Louis Blues, Montreal Canadiens, Buffalo Sabres, Pittsburgh Penguins, and Detroit Red Wings. He is currently the Senior Advisor of Hockey Operations for the Chicago Blackhawks. He holds the record for most wins in league history, with 1,244 wins in the regular season and 223 in the Stanley Cup playoffs. Bowman is regarded as one of the greatest coaches in history, in any sport.
1. John Brian Patrick Quinn (Toronto Maple Leafs, $1.5M)
John Brian Patrick QuinnOC was born on January 29, 1943,is a former head coach in the National Hockey League (NHL), most recently with the Edmonton Oilers. He earns K $1.5M. He is known by the nickname "The Big Irishman", he has also coached for the Philadelphia Flyers, Los Angeles Kings, Vancouver Canucks and Toronto Maple Leafs, reaching the Stanley Cup Finals twice with the Flyers in 1980 and the Canucks in 1994. Internationally, Quinn has coached Team Canada to gold medals at the 2002 Winter Olympics.
